\<!--
function aktuell()
{
heuteTag = new Date();
var heute = heuteTag.getDate();
heuteMonat = new Date();
var Monat = heuteMonat.getMonth() + 1;
heuteJahr = new Date();
var Jahr = heuteJahr.getYear();
jetztStunden = new Date();
var Stunden = jetztStunden.getHours();
jetztMinuten = new Date();
var Minuten = jetztMinuten.getMinutes();
window.document.Anzeige.Zeit.value = Stunden + ":" + Minuten;
window.document.Anzeige.Datum.value = heute + "." + Monat + "." + Jahr;
}
function MailTitel()
{
var von = window.document.Anzeige.Anrufender.value
window.document.Anzeige.action = "mailto:[email protected]?subject=Anruf von " + von
}
//--\>
…
gebastelt für IE um über eingegangene Anrufe per Mail zu benachrichtigen.
soweit OK, aber führende Nullen fehlen
Hallo Sibylle,
erstma danke für die Hilfe,
das ganze funktioniert zwar, jedoch bekomme ich z.B. als Ergebnis
8.1.2003, hätte aber genre 08.01.2003 kann man das auch irgendwie steuern?
viell. ne Idee? evtl. die erste stelle streichen, aber wie???
Ja, genau so habe ich es auch gemacht.
var datum = new Date();
var day = datum.getDate();
if (day \< 10) {
day = "0" + day;
}
var month = datum.getMonth() + 1;
if (month \< 10) {
month = "0" + month;
}
var year = "" + datum.getYear();
year = year.substring(year.length-2, year.length);
document.write(day + "." + month + "." + year);